    [FONT=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if]Terms & Conditions
    This FREE trial offer expires on 31/12/2006. Offer only valid for first-time subscribers to LOVEFiLM.com or any other LOVEFiLM International operated service. Offer may not be redeemed in conjunction with any other offer and is limited to one per household. The free trial expires 21 days after registration or when wesend you your 7th DVD rental, whichever is the sooner. A valid credit/debit card is required to redeem the offer. The registration process includes providing a current e-mail address, password, home address (so LOVEFiLM.com can send out the DVDs), credit or debit card details (to verify identity) and creating a selection of at least 10 titles. Only users who have fully completed the registration process to sign up for the free trial and have received their first disc will receive their £15 Boots voucher. Your Boots vouchers will be dispatched within 30 days of registration. At expiry of the free trial period, credit/debit cards will be automatically billed for the monthly subscription fee based on the package selected, unless subscription has already been cancelled. Subscriptions may be cancelled at any time, however, no refunds or credits will be given for partial monthly subscription periods.

  • Sorry but I would not touch this company with a bargepole for the following reason.

    Husband got a years subscription for Christmas from his sister, we had to give them card details to activate the gift.

    Rang up to cancel beginning of Nov as it ran out in Dec, all DVDs etc returned. Was told couldnt cancel till next month as over the date (even though it was a year long gift ??) Various phone calls and emails to their call centre abroad where each time I phoned they would play pass the parcel with my call. I was apologised to and told it would all be cancelled. Thought all was well until January when we were charged ! went through the same process of phoning etc was told we would have refund, nothing. February, more money taken out of our account (which should have been closed at the end of the previous year) rang up fairly livid and was told as this wasnt a DD and was a recurring card payment there was nothing they could/would do and would ensure a refund.
    March, again money came out of our account !! Cancelled card and actually switched bank accounts (by coincidence but who knows what would have happened otherwise) Never recieved refund despite being told we would.

    My husband really wants to get the Tesco service but after Lovefilm I am really reluctant.

    I would never ever touch Lovefilm again and to add insult, they still send us promotional offers - Like we would ever go there again.

    the call centre were incompetent and didnt seem interested that they were taking money off us every month for a service that was a gift and we never had any intention of continuing (which is why we cancelled early)

    Steer well clear, it might be a good deal to begin with but cancelling is a nightmare.

    the irony is that the actual service itself was ok it was the afterwards which made it dreadful
